WebMar 11, 2008 · Nearly all patients with acute pancreatitis complain of severe abdominal or epigastric pain of sudden onset—perhaps as quickly as 60 minutes. The patient may describe it as a burning or boring pain that radiates to the back. Position changes don’t relieve it; consuming alcohol or high-fat foods may worsen it. WebFeb 11, 2024 · The bruising around the navel that characterizes Cullen sign is often due to a serious condition such as pancreatitis, ectopic pregnancy, or a problem with the liver. … popworld exmouthGrey Turner's sign refers to bruising of the flanks, the part of the body between the last rib and the top of the hip. The bruising appears as a blue discoloration, and is a sign of retroperitoneal hemorrhage, or bleeding behind the peritoneum, which is a lining of the abdominal cavity.
